// Setting deleted_at marks a row tombstoned; a nightly sweeper purges
// rows older than this retention window. If you're new here: do not
// write DELETE statements against orders, ever — reporting jobs and the
// refunds reconciler both depend on tombstones being visible. Queries
// must filter deleted_at IS NULL unless explicitly auditing. Changing
// this value requires sign-off from the data retention owner. This
// constant was last validated under the build token below.

build token for kajog-baguf: htk14_e43bf70f92bbf6

## Deployment

Shipping InkLedger (our PDF invoice renderer) is pretty painless these days. Build the container with `make release`, tag it with the sprint number, and push to the Fernvale registry. The render workers pick up new images on a rolling basis, so no downtime — just keep an eye on the queue depth for the first ten minutes. Font packs are baked into the image, so no extra volume mounts. Before you promote to prod, double-check the service starts with these configuration values.

config for yahof-tajop:
zorath:
  pin: 7493
  metrics_host: metrics.zorath.tolvaqsys.internal
  tenant: praiel
  seal: seal_fd9cd4f1

Building Access — Shared Lab (Level 4, Hadley Wing)

Our team shares the Level 4 materials lab with the Corvid Systems group next door. New starters should know the lab operates under joint rules: book bench time through the shared calendar, label all samples with your team prefix, and never adjust the climate controls without checking with both lab leads. Corvid staff have priority on Thursdays. Standard badges open the outer corridor only; the lab itself has a keypad inside the vestibule. Enter using the shared access code below.

door code, tajof-kageg: bdg-QVDCE-3

### Step 4: Stabilize the integration tests

Heads up: the Tollgate payments suite is flaky mostly because tests share one sandbox ledger. Before migrating, give each test run its own namespace and bump the settlement poll timeout — the old default is way too tight. Once that's in place, reruns should drop to near zero. The test harness picks up these configuration values at startup.

config for hahip-yajep:
holix:
  log_level: error
  metrics_host: metrics.holix.qorvellabs.internal
  pin: 9600
  pool_size: 8